Start your trip by arriving in Kochi, the vibrant city known for its colonial architecture and rich history. In the morning, explore Fort Kochi, a historic neighborhood with charming streets, art galleries, and the iconic Chinese fishing nets. In the afternoon, visit the Mattancherry Palace, a Portuguese palace featuring stunning murals and artifacts. As the evening sets in, head to the waterfront promenade and enjoy a sunset cruise on the picturesque backwaters.
Embark on a scenic journey to Munnar, a hill station nestled in the Western Ghats. In the morning, visit the Tea Museum to learn about the region's tea cultivation and enjoy a refreshing cup of tea. In the afternoon, explore the beautiful Eravikulam National Park, home to the endangered Nilgiri Tahr. As the evening approaches, wander through the tea plantations and watch the sunset over the rolling hills.
Continue your journey to Thekkady, known for its wildlife sanctuary and spice plantations. In the morning, take a boat ride on Periyar Lake, where you can spot elephants, tigers, and various bird species. In the afternoon, explore the spice plantations and learn about the cultivation of spices like cardamom, cinnamon, and pepper. As the evening sets in, attend a traditional Kathakali dance performance, a classical dance form of Kerala.
Head to Alleppey, known as the "Venice of the East" for its scenic backwaters and houseboats. In the morning, embark on a backwater cruise and enjoy the tranquil beauty of the waterways and lush greenery. In the afternoon, visit the Alleppey Beach and relax by the Arabian Sea. As the evening approaches, explore the local markets and savor delicious seafood at a traditional restaurant.
Travel to Kovalam, a popular coastal town with pristine beaches and Ayurvedic wellness centers. In the morning, relax on the golden sands of Kovalam Beach and soak up the sun. In the afternoon, visit the iconic Vizhinjam Lighthouse for panoramic views of the coastline. As the evening sets in, indulge in a rejuvenating Ayurvedic massage and enjoy a traditional Kerala seafood dinner.
Explore the capital city of Kerala, Trivandrum, known for its cultural heritage and historic landmarks. In the morning, visit the magnificent Padmanabhaswamy Temple, an architectural marvel dedicated to Lord Vishnu. In the afternoon, explore the Napier Museum and Art Gallery, which houses a vast collection of ancient artifacts and artwork. As the evening approaches, take a stroll along the Marine Drive and enjoy the bustling atmosphere.
Say goodbye to Kerala as you depart from Kochi. Spend the morning exploring the local markets and picking up souvenirs. In the afternoon, visit the famous Jewish Synagogue in Mattancherry, known for its stunning architecture and antique artifacts. As the evening sets in, enjoy a farewell dinner at a traditional Kerala restaurant before heading to the airport.
For off the beaten path attractions, consider visiting the village of Kumarakom, located on the banks of Vembanad Lake. Here, you can experience the serene beauty of the backwaters, indulge in bird watching, and even stay in a traditional houseboat. Another hidden gem is the village of Mararikulam, known for its pristine beach and tranquil atmosphere. Spend a day relaxing on the golden sands and immersing yourself in the local way of life.
